WebSleep on your side if you can as it can help reduce the unwanted symptoms from a pinched nerve. Be sure that your pillow isn’t too thick or too thin. Side sleepers generally need thicker pillows so check your back to see if your spine is in a straight line while you are lying down. WebHow long does it take for a pinched nerve in the neck to heal? According to an article in the journal American Family Physician, most people will recover from a pinched nerve in the neck, and 88% of people will get better within 4 weeks and not require surgery. There … See more WebFeb 2, 2024 · If you sleep on your back, choose a rounded pillow to support the natural curve of your neck, with a flatter pillow cushioning your head. This can be achieved by tucking a small neck roll into the pillowcase of a flatter, softer pillow, or by using a special pillow that has a built-in neck support with an indentation for the head to rest in.
